Unify Opaque/Projection handling in region outlives code#106829
Merged
bors merged 1 commit intorust-lang:masterfrom Jan 17, 2023
Merged
Unify Opaque/Projection handling in region outlives code#106829bors merged 1 commit intorust-lang:masterfrom
Opaque/Projection handling in region outlives code#106829bors merged 1 commit intorust-lang:masterfrom
Conversation
Member
|
Looks good to be but I have a question. You mentioned "now that they're both |
Contributor
Author
|
It's #104986 which combines those two into one alias type |
Member
|
@bors r+ rollup |
Collaborator
bors
added a commit
to rust-lang-ci/rust
that referenced
this pull request
Jan 17, 2023
…iaskrgr Rollup of 7 pull requests Successful merges: - rust-lang#106591 (suggestion for attempted integer identifier in patterns) - rust-lang#106712 (make error emitted on `impl &Trait` nicer) - rust-lang#106829 (Unify `Opaque`/`Projection` handling in region outlives code) - rust-lang#106869 (rustdoc: remove redundant item kind class from `.item-decl > pre`) - rust-lang#106949 (ConstBlocks are poly if their substs are poly) - rust-lang#106953 (Document `EarlyBinder::subst_identity` and `skip_binder`) - rust-lang#106958 (Don't add A-bootstrap to PRs modifying Cargo.lock) Failed merges: r? `@ghost` `@rustbot` modify labels: rollup
bors
added a commit
to rust-lang-ci/rust
that referenced
this pull request
Jan 19, 2023
…-obk even more unify Projection/Opaque handling in region outlives code edit: This continues ate the same pace as rust-lang#106829. New changes are described in rust-lang#106910 (comment). ~This touches `OutlivesBound`, `Component`, `GenericKind` enums.~ r? `@oli-obk` (because of overlap with rust-lang#95474)
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
They share basically identical paths in most places which are even easier to unify now that they're both
ty::Aliasr? types